In The Court of Appeals Fifth District of Texas at Dallas No. 05-12-00917-CR

MAXIMO MARTINEZ, Appellant

V.

THE STATE OF TEXAS, Appellee

On Appeal from the Criminal District Court No. 7 Dallas County, Texas Trial Court Cause No. F11-33935-Y

ORDER Before the Court is appellant’s January 29, 2014 objection to the supplemental clerk’s

record. We DENY the objection. See Johnson v. State, 423 S.W.3d 385, 391–96 (Tex. Crim.

App. 2014); Coronel v. State, 416 S.W.3d 550, 555–56 (Tex. App.—Dallas 2013, pet. ref’d).

/s/ JIM MOSELEY JUSTICE
